Google toslink fiber optic and you will find suitable DIY cables. I got a couple for $1 each at a local surplus outlet, but then needed about 20 minutes of grinding with my dremel to shape the ends to fit my housing and strobe. They appear to work just as well as the factory cables. They are not coiled so they have some annoying slack. But for $158 I can learn to live with it.
